		<description><![CDATA[Six new youth have been appointed to Pheasants Forever’s (PF) and Quail Forever’s (QF) National Youth Leadership Council (NYLC). The NYLC is made up of 20 young people from around the country that were nominated by their PF/QF chapter for their community involvement and conservation interests.
